So, how do you decide between a TV and a projector for your home theater?
1. Consider the size and layout of your space
The first thing to think about is the size of your room and where you plan to place the equipment. If you have a large space, a projector paired with a screen can create an immersive cinematic experience, making your home theater feel more complete. However, if your room is small, a projector might take up too much space and look cluttered. In such cases, a television is often a better choice, as it takes up less space and is easier to integrate into a living room setting. If you have a dedicated media room, a projector and screen combination is ideal for maximizing the visual impact.
2. Take your budget into account
The price difference between a TV and a projector can be significant. If your budget is limited, a high-quality TV may be the best option. On the other hand, if you have the funds, investing in a good projector and screen can offer a more immersive and cinematic experience. Projectors can provide larger screen sizes at a lower cost than large TVs, making them a popular choice for those looking for a more theatrical feel.

The function of the steel cross arm is to support distribution transformers, fuses, isolating links, and other line equipment.
Steel cross arms of different configurations are used on overhead lines, transmission towers, transmission lines, wood poles, utility poles, power poles, and light poles.
To make the steel cross arm more stable, there will be two cross arm braces to support the main cross arm by delta connection.
